Output 70bbc86167077f32df223fddb526192d24b915e04081d2fe44a1834177eb2df9:58

value
74969
script pubkey
OP_HASH160 OP_PUSHBYTES_20 619efeef91143cf1db9e79e4ed1456905c92ed10 OP_EQUAL
address
3AbBwNmcRh3zacZtJ1z14UisvTu1wD8fDb
transaction
70bbc86167077f32df223fddb526192d24b915e04081d2fe44a1834177eb2df9